This is the crisper drawer cover assembly that sits on top of the crisper drawers in the refrigerator compartment, featuring a glass insert within a plastic frame. It acts as a shelf while also helping maintain humidity levels in the crisper bins below. Replace this cover if the glass is cracked or shattered, if the frame is broken, or if it no longer sits level on the drawer supports.

The Defrost Timer is an OEM replacement part for Frigidaire upright freezers. It serves as a crucial component responsible for regulating automatic defrost cycles.
Causes of a faulty defrost timer relate to 20,000+ hours of constant exposure to freezer temperatures as low as -10 degrees Fahrenheit. Such extremes can compromise electrical switching mechanisms over prolonged usage periods.
